MULTIPLE ALLELES INHERITANCE-BLOOD TYPES
Is it possible for a mom who is IaIa and a Dad who is IbIb have a child who is type B ?

Respuesta :

Arclight Arclight
  • 23-05-2020

Answer:

No

Explanation:

A person having blood type B has either of the two genotypes  

IbIb  

OR

OIb

O represents the blood group B

The genotype of two parents is IaIa and IbIb

Gametes of IaIa are Ia, Ia

Gametes of IbIb are Ib, Ib

IaIa * IbIb

IaIb, IaIb, IaIb, IaIb

All the offspring have genotype AB

Hence two homozygous parents for Blood type A and B will not have any offspring with blood type B
